Motorcycle collision makes adolescent disoriented and biker with exposed fracture in the second district of Rio Branco

The 37-year-old motorcyclist Regino Ferreira Gomes and a 17-year-old who was also driving a motorcycle, were injured after the collision between two motorcycles on Thursday (4), near the Brazilian Christian Church, on the Vila Acre Bairro, in the second district of Rio Branco.

According to popular information, Regino and the adolescent were driving in the center-bairro direction in two motorcycles-a silver titan and a black YBR-when, unexpectedly, the vehicles crashed.

On impact, both were thrown to the asphalt. The teenager suffered a swelling on his face, while Regino had an exposed fracture on his left leg.

People who passed by the site provided first aid and triggered traffic policing and the Mobile Emergency Care Service (Samu). A basic support ambulance was sent and performed the initial calls. However, due to the state of the victims – which had disorientation and relegation of the level of consciousness – the presence of an advanced support ambulance was necessary. After stabilization, the two were sent to the Rio Branco Emergency Room, where they were entry to a stable state.

Traffic policing isolated the area for expert work and, after the usual procedures, motorcycles were released.

Also according to police, the teenager did not have a National Driver’s License (CNH). A traffic accident report (BAT) will be registered.
